Find the equation of the line that cuts through (0,5) and (1, 2)? a. y=-3x + 5 b. y = 3x + 5 c. y = -5x + 3 d. Y = -1/3x + 5. Please select the best answer from the choices provided A B C D.​

Answer:

a. y = -3x + 5

Algebra I

Slope Formula:
m=(y_2-y_1)/(x_2-x_1)

Slope-Intercept Form: y = mx + b

  • m - slope
  • b - y-intercept

Explanation:

Step 1: Define

y-intercept (0, 5)

Point (1, 2)

Step 2: Find slope m

Simply plug in the 2 coordinates into the slope formula to find slope m

  1. Substitute [SF]:
    m=(2-5)/(1-0)
  2. Subtract:
    m=(-3)/(1)
  3. Divide:
    m=-3

Step 3: Write Equation

Plug in variables into the general form.

y = -3x + 5
